The Costco Anywhere Visa Card is a genuinely useful no-fee card for its narrow audience: active Costco members who spend heavily on gas, groceries, and dining. The 5% gas rate ranks second in the catalog, and annual cash back certificates distributed in February mean a meaningful chunk of rewards hit your account at once. But the card's weakness is obvious—the lack of a signup bonus, combined with restricted rewards outside Costco's ecosystem and a membership requirement, makes it a poor fit for anyone not already paying for Costco membership.
The real question isn't whether this card earns good rewards (it does, in its categories), but whether the hassle of annual-only distributions and the need to be a Costco member outweighs alternatives like the Bank of America Customized Cash Rewards card, which offers 6% on gas and distributes cash as you spend.

The 5% gas rate is genuine and stays second in the catalog behind only the Bank of America Customized Cash Rewards card at 6%. The catch: the 4% rate on non-Costco gas caps at $7,000 combined annual spending (gas + EV charging), then drops to 1%. At Costco itself, 2% on purchases and 5% on gas stack—a household buying groceries and filling up at a single location earns 7% on that transaction. Outside Costco, this card's 3% dining rate ranks mid-pack, behind premium cards that charge $400+ annually.
Zero annual fee is the card's clearest advantage. But pair it with Costco's membership cost ($60 for Gold, $120 for Executive), and you're effectively paying $60-120 yearly to use this card. The value proposition only works if you're already buying a membership.

Do I need a Costco membership to use this card?
Yes. You must be an active paid member to apply and maintain the card. If you don't have a membership, you'll need to pay $60 for Gold or $120 for Executive before opening the card—a hard cost many people skip.
When do I get my cash back rewards?
Once per year, in February, Costco issues an annual reward certificate redeemable for cash or merchandise at Costco warehouses. This is very different from cards that credit cash back monthly or let you redeem anytime. Plan accordingly if you're counting on rewards for a near-term purchase.
What happens if I hit the $7,000 gas spending cap?
After you've combined $7,000 in gas and EV charging in a calendar year, the rate drops to 1% for the rest of the year. For a household filling up a 12-gallon tank weekly at $4 per gallon, that's roughly mid-August. High-mileage drivers will hit the cap.
Is this card better than the Bank of America Customized Cash Rewards card?
Not for most people. Bank of America's card offers 6% on gas (vs. 5% here), distributes rewards continuously, has no membership requirement, and often includes a welcome bonus. The Costco card only wins if you're maximizing the Costco warehouse bonus (2% on grocery purchases inside Costco, which stacks with the gas rate at the pump).
Are there travel protections or insurance on this card?
Yes—rental car insurance up to $50,000 and purchase protection ($1,000 per item, $50,000 annual limit) are included. No foreign transaction fees, making it usable internationally for Costco members.
